Israel warns of heightened conflict in Gaza if Hamas does not release hostages


Israel has threatened to resume intense military operations in and around Gaza if Hamas does not release three hostages by noon on Saturday. The ceasefire agreement, which was close to collapse earlier this week, is currently in its first phase with Hamas having released 16 of 33 hostages. The hostage crisis began on Oct. 7, 2023, when Hamas militants seized 251 people during a terrorist attack. President Donald Trump’s controversial plan to relocate Palestinians from Gaza and redevelop the area has intensified tensions in the region. Israeli Defense Minister Israel Katz warned that “the gates of hell will open” if Hamas does not release any more captives. Arab leaders have stepped in to mediate the standoff and have called for an emergency Arab summit to address the situation. Egypt has expressed willingness to work with Trump to achieve a just settlement of the Palestinian cause. The release of the hostages is crucial to maintaining the fragile ceasefire agreement, and both Israel and Hamas have been negotiating through Egyptian and Qatari mediators. The international community is closely monitoring the situation as tensions escalate in the region.
